What's wrong with that mate?

Red arrows give a 9-12% stat increase in all stats except passing speed (6%).

75*1.12 ~ 84
80*1.12 ~ 90
85*1.12 ~ 95

So that means that you're playing with two teams with roughly 10 more points in every ability which means that you basically play a game where every decent player is Messi incarnate.
